Gor Mahia's Number 1 Fan Jaro Soja Legalizes His Marriage With A Traditional Wedding

  • Gor Mahia's biggest fan, Jaro Soja tied the knot in a lavish traditional ceremony in Homa Bay County
  • Jaro's caravan crossed from Siaya to Homa Bay by ferry, carrying more than 20 cows as dowry
  • The party was attended by family and friends, with luxury cars carrying fuel leading the way

A die-hard fan of Gor MahiaJared Obonyo, popularly known as Jaro Soja, is making headlines for his lavish traditional wedding.

Jaro tied the knot with his longtime girlfriend in a lovely ceremony held at his home in Kanyamwa, Ndhiwa, County Fever Bay.

How did Jaro Soja pay the dowry?

According to traditional Wajaro customs, Jaro traveled to his in-laws' house to pay the bride price.

The incident, captured on video by Jarunda Mambobiad, showed Jaro and his supporters' unique approach—they used a ferry to cross from the County of Siaya to Homa Bay.

The dowry included more than 20 cows and a caravan of luxury cars.

Jaro was warmly welcomed and treated with great respect by his in-laws, marking a successful and harmonious union.
